Output aa90b29d4a6a9a0984939203de75f91c4b08a162aabb0baaf56df7747b1109c7:24

value
12370384
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b20dffaa2dc81ec32cbb36d6c75d0fd0e8b077708b7c442892f7f4399d4c9a9f
address
tb1pkgxll23deq0vxt9mxmtvwhg06r5tqams3d7yg2yj7l6rn82vn20skefvps
transaction
aa90b29d4a6a9a0984939203de75f91c4b08a162aabb0baaf56df7747b1109c7
confirmations
22542
spent
true